Contribute / Distribute Mind Petals Magazine – May 2007
This month we launched our second issue of Mind Petals. It grew from 2 pages to 4 this month and was distributed all across the city. The distribution has been going great so far. I was able to spread the magazine at the New York Technology Meetup that meets once a month with 200 – 500 entrepreneurs / technologist from all over the city, Stern business school (I was invited to join the entrepreneurship club), Pace University Lubin Business school ( I handed out flyers to the business students), and even a hackers meeting that I attended last night called Hacker 2600.
So as you can see, Mind Petals magazine is definitely a grassroots operation and I plan to update you once a month on the progress of the magazine.
